Levers Waterfall
waterfall · Westmorland and Furness
Old NorseAI-generated
Levers Waterfall is a waterfall likely named from the Old Norse 'leifr', meaning 'heir' or 'descendant', possibly referring to a person. 'Waterfall' is an English addition.
